treewide: go: inherit platforms instead of using platforms.all

`buildGoModule` and `buildGoPackage` by default inherit the `platforms`
from go. That seems better than explicitly configuring `platforms.all`.

There are also many packages that specify 'linux + darwin' - this is
even suggested in the documentation. We might also want to update those,
but let's do the noncontroversial change first.
This commit is contained in:
Arnout Engelen 2021-04-26 08:55:02 +02:00
parent 35dfa0e927
commit 1be3d412c0
No known key found for this signature in database
GPG key ID: 061107B0F74A6DAA
8 changed files with 0 additions and 8 deletions

View file

@ -21,6 +21,5 @@ buildGoModule rec {
homepage = "https://github.com/gopherdata/gophernotes";
license = licenses.mit;
maintainers = [ maintainers.costrouc ];
platforms = platforms.all;
};
}

View file

@ -30,6 +30,5 @@ buildGoModule rec {
inherit (src.meta) homepage;
license = licenses.apsl20;
maintainers = with maintainers; [ yurrriq ];
platforms = platforms.all;
};
}

View file

@ -33,6 +33,5 @@ buildGoModule rec {
inherit (src.meta) homepage;
license = licenses.apsl20;
maintainers = with maintainers; [ yurrriq ];
platforms = platforms.all;
};
}

View file

@ -32,6 +32,5 @@ buildGoModule rec {
homepage = "https://github.com/gabrie30/ghorg";
license = licenses.asl20;
maintainers = with maintainers; [ vidbina ];
platforms = platforms.all;
};
}

View file

@ -52,7 +52,6 @@ buildGoModule {
meta = with lib; {
description = "Free TLS/SSL implementation";
homepage = "https://boringssl.googlesource.com";
platforms = platforms.all;
maintainers = [ maintainers.thoughtpolice ];
license = with licenses; [ openssl isc mit bsd3 ];
};

View file

@ -24,6 +24,5 @@ buildGoPackage rec {
description = "The Go language implementation of gRPC. HTTP/2 based RPC";
license = licenses.asl20;
maintainers = [ maintainers.raboof ];
platforms = platforms.all;
};
}

View file

@ -24,6 +24,5 @@ buildGoModule rec {
homepage = "https://robustirc.net/";
license = licenses.bsd3;
maintainers = [ maintainers.hax404 ];
platforms = platforms.all;
};
}

View file

@ -37,6 +37,5 @@ buildGoModule rec {
homepage = "https://github.com/mackerelio/mackerel-agent";
license = licenses.asl20;
maintainers = with maintainers; [ midchildan ];
platforms = platforms.all;
};
}